  • Patent number: 10999630
    Abstract: Techniques described herein include evaluation and management of device hardware, software, and network resources during streaming, downloading, or playback of video resources on client devices from remote locations. Certain aspects relate to evaluating the current resources available at a client device, such as memory, processing capacity, device battery status, network availability and/or network data quotas, in view of a video resource request. Based on the evaluation of the client device's resources, and estimations of the effects that video streaming/downloading and playback may have on the client device's resources, the client device may control, customize, and/or alter the retrieval or playback of requested video resources.

  • Publication number: 20200153729
    Abstract: In a method of using structured communications in an observation platform with cloud computing, a signal from a first communication device is received by a second communication device associated with a first computer system. The second computer system forwards the signal from the first computer system to a second computer system, wherein the second computer system is physically remote from the first computer system and connected with the first computer system via a network. The second computer system derives context information for the signal, the deriving based on a plurality of factors derived from an analysis of the signal, wherein the plurality of factors comprises a speech to text analysis of the signal, and wherein the second computer system is cloud based. The second computer system determines at least one destination for the signal based on the plurality of factors for the context information.

  • Publication number: 20080294425
    Abstract: A method of changing semantic information comprises changing a first bi-directional coupling between a surface region in a document and a first semantic object to a second bi-directional coupling between the surface region and a second semantic object. More particularly, the method may be comprised of identifying an occurrence of a surface region in a document, the surface region having a first link for coupling the surface region to a first semantic object, and the first semantic object having a first association for coupling the first semantic object with the surface region. The first link is replaced with a second link for coupling the surface region to a second semantic object. The first association is changed to a second association for coupling the second semantic object with the surface region. Another method for changing semantic information comprising selecting a semantic object stored in a data repository and changing the selected semantic object.

  • Publication number: 20080294426
    Abstract: A method and apparatus for the recording and maintenance of semantic elements in electronically-held information objects provide for grounding semantic objects in an ontology, such that inheritance and other relations between concepts are preserved in persistent storage. The disclosed method and apparatus provide semantic document authors with a means to anchor concept references to specific, persistent, semantic objects, thereby providing the system with access to all properties of the underlying data model of the semantic objects being referenced, while also specifying the type and scope of their relations, as well as behavioral aspects of the visual and editing environment.

  • Publication number: 20080294427
    Abstract: A method and apparatus for performing an informed semantic merge operation comprises selecting a source region in a document and a target region in the same or a different document. A bi-directionally coupled surface region is identified in the source region and a bi-directionally coupled surface region is identified in the target region. A first semantic object coupled to the surface region in the source region is identified and a second semantic object coupled to the surface region in the target region is identified. The subcomponents of the first semantic object are combined with the subcomponents of the second semantic object by merging.

  • Publication number: 20080295013
    Abstract: One example of a semantically informed text operation comprises selecting a source region of a document and determining if the source region has a surface region bi-directionally coupled to a semantic object. The coupled semantic object is identified as are the presentation(s) associated with the semantic object. A target region of the same or anther document is selected. Any of the presentations that cannot be expressed in the target region are eliminated to identify a set of remaining presentations. A set of semantic choices based on the remaining presentations is determined. One of the semantic choices is selected and executed in the target region.

  • Patent number: 7426509
    Abstract: A technique for representing an information need and employing one or more filters to select documents that satisfy the represented information need, including a technique of creating filters that involves (a) dividing a set of documents into one or more subsets such that each subset can be used as the source of features for creating a filtering profile or used to set or validate the score threshold for the profile and (b) determining whether multiple profiles are required and how to combine them to create an effective filter. Multiple profiles can be incorporated into an individual filter and the individual filters combined to create an ensemble filter. Ensemble filters can then be further combined to create meta filters.
